I have seen this problem way too much, but not taken the time to track down all of the locked memory use. A rough estimate is that each 'ip vrf exec' uses 1 page (4kB) of locked memory until the command exits. If you use that as a rule you would be on the high end. Commands in the same cgroup hierarchy should all be using the same program. > > And surely 'ip' could output a better error than just 'permission > denied' for > this error case?  Or even something that would show up in dmesg to give > a clue? That error comes from the bpf syscall: bpf(BPF_PROG_LOAD, {prog_type=BPF_PROG_TYPE_CGROUP_SOCK, insn_cnt=6, insns=0x7ffc8e5d1e00, license="GPL", log_level=1, log_size=262144, log_buf="", kern_version=KERNEL_VERSION(0, 0, 0), prog_flags=0, prog_name="", prog_ifindex=0, expected_attach_type=BPF_CGROUP_INET_INGRESS, prog_btf_fd=0, func_info_rec_size=0, func_info=NULL, func_info_cnt=0, line_info_rec_size=0, line_info=NULL, line_info_cnt=0}, 112) = -1 EPERM (Operation not permitted) Yes it is odd and unhelpful for a memory limit to cause the failure and then return EPERM.
